    The best way to track this down is to share the project, so someone can analyze it.  Please follow the steps below and we'll check it out.

    •     Back up --- With your project on the timeline, click on MENU at the top-left.  Click FILE|BACK UP PROJECT FILES TO FOLDER.  Choose a folder and SELECT FOLDER.
    •     Upload ---  Use a free server - Google Drive, MS OneDrive, etc.* - to upload the saved, numbered FOLDER.    Do NOT upload the individual VPJ or export file. 
    •     Get link --- Get a public link.  Right-click the file and click SHARE. When using Google Drive, if necessary change "restricted" to "anyone with the link can view" 
    •     Share ---     Click COPY LINK | DONE.  Paste that link here, or click the folder at the top-right of this forum to message it privately to me.  It won't be shared.

              *    Before uploading, right-click the folder, click PROPERTIES.  Look at the File Size to confirm that it's not too big for the free space on the server.

  7. Similar to what you described...

    Drag the new clip to the bin.

    Create a new sequence by clicking the + sign to the right of the existing sequence tab.

    Drag the clip from the bin to the new sequence.

    Export that sequence.

    You can create multiple sequences, then export them all...  image.png
